Georgia-Pacific Launches Talon™ Mining Reagents at Coal Prep 2008
to Help Coal Companies Meet Growing Global Demand
ATLANTA, GA. April 29, 2008 --
With coal in short supply worldwide, obtaining maximum quality and yield from coal preparation plants is vital to feeding high global demand and capitalizing on higher coal prices. With this in mind, Georgia-Pacific Chemicals LLC is unveiling its new patent-pending Talon™ Mining Reagents product line in conjunction with its distributor, Freedom Industries (booth 423), at the Coal Prep 2008 Exhibition and Conference, held April 29-May 1 in Lexington, KY.
“Georgia-Pacific Chemicals is committed to the development of products and expertise that help its customers obtain higher efficiencies from their mining processes,” said Dennis Kennedy, commercial manager of mining chemicals. “At Coal Prep 2008, we are pleased to introduce our innovative line of mining reagents. Our Talon depressants selectively target the gangue while our Talon collectors selectively target the ore during the coal flotation process. The use of our reagents can improve yields which can result in an increase in plant profits.”
By selectively binding to clay in the flotation separation process, Talon depressants reduce ash content, resulting in a low-moisture, high-BTU/ton coal that allows the plant to process more low-cost or unwashed coal while still consistently meeting quality specifications. Talon depressants also reduce the need for costly flocculants and coagulants in thickeners by allowing faster settling of solid tailings, the unusable portion of coal ore, and shorter filtration times, as confirmed in third-party studies at the University of Kentucky.
“The Talon depressant is a unique product in the coal industry based on its key component, a highly effective clay binder,” said Dr. Daniel Tao of the University of Kentucky. “Since 2005, we have conducted extensive laboratory studies with this binder in the flotation separation process using coal samples from Kentucky, W. Virginia, and Alabama and found it extremely efficient in attracting and depressing gangue to produce a higher quality end product.”
Talon collectors help improve the bottom line by preventing the loss of combustible coal with discarded tailings, which increases production in the coal prep plant and can save capital costs for expanded flotation capacity needed to meet higher demand. Also, Talon collectors are derived from trees and offer a safe alternative to petroleum-containing fuel oil and diesel. Talon collectors are permitted for underground injection as well.

About Freedom Industries
Freedom Industries Inc. is a full service producer of specialty chemicals for the mining, steel and cement industries. Founded in 1986 and located in Charleston, WV, Freedom Industries is a leading producer of freeze conditioning agents, dust control palliatives, flotation reagents, water treatment polymers and other specialty chemicals.
